Appleton paving set to begin soon

Drivers who regularly travel along County Road 49, better known as Appleton Road, may be inconvenienced over the next couple of months - but the end result will be smooth.
Bullard Excavation of Andalusia has been awarded the contract for repaving work that is expected to take 60 working days to complete.
The bridge and culvert over Green Branch is first on the list for work, Bridges said. The site is located between Lovelace Lane and Alexander Heights.
During the Green Branch work, motorists may have to detour from the road to find alternative routes, Bridges said.
The contract awarded to Bullard Excavating allows for 60 working days to complete the resurfacing and rebuilding of shoulders, Bridges said.
The resurfacing and rebuilding of shoulders along County Road 49 will cover an area from the Brewton city limits to the Conecuh County line, Bridges said.
